What is Memory Care?

Memory care is a focused approach to in-home support designed for adults living with Alzheimer’s, dementia, and related cognitive conditions. It builds on the foundation of standard home care and adds the routines, supervision, and engagement that someone with memory loss specifically needs.

It is worth being clear about what memory care at home is not: it is not skilled medical home health, which is the nursing and therapy services Medicare often covers. Memory care at home is non-medical, private-duty support that focuses on safety, daily structure, and companionship. The two can work side by side, and many Brentwood families combine them for a more complete picture of care.

Our caregivers are trained in dementia-specific support, so they understand how to communicate gently, redirect calmly, and adjust pace and tone when a moment becomes difficult. Memory Care Services for Brentwood Families

Our memory care covers a range of non-medical support, all provided with consistency and warmth:

Daily Living Assistance Hands-on help with bathing, dressing, grooming, and hygiene, delivered in a way that protects dignity and keeps routine steady.

Cognitive Engagement Activities tailored to the client’s interests, such as music they love, photo albums, light puzzles, or familiar conversation, designed to encourage connection.

Meal Planning and Preparation Home-cooked meals that respect dietary needs and the foods your loved one has always enjoyed.

Medication Reminders Calm, consistent prompts to keep medication routines on track without overwhelming the client.

Companionship Genuine, attentive presence throughout the day, the kind that quiets anxiety and lifts mood.

Safety Supervision Watchful support to lower the risk of wandering, falls, and other safety concerns common with memory loss.

Respite for Family Caregivers Reliable respite care so spouses and adult children can rest, work, and keep their own lives moving forward.

Why Choose Home-Based Memory Care in Brentwood?

When memory is fading, the familiar becomes anchoring. The hallway your loved one knows by heart, the chair they always read in, and the view from the kitchen window are not just surroundings. They are landmarks that quietly orient a person through the day. Staying home keeps your loved one close to those landmarks, and close to the Brentwood neighborhood they have made their own.

Reasons families across Williamson County choose home-based memory care include:

  • Familiarity: Aging in place reduces the disorientation that often comes with new environments.
  • One-on-One Attention: Care is built around your loved one alone, not divided among many residents.
  • Family Involvement: Home care keeps the family naturally connected to daily life and care decisions.
  • Schedule Flexibility: From a few hours of weekly support to round-the-clock coverage, schedules adapt as needs change.
  • Emotional Steadiness: Familiar surroundings tend to lower agitation and ease the day for everyone.

Is 24 Hour Memory Care Available?

Yes. When a loved one needs constant supervision, we provide 24 hour memory care through a rotating team of caregivers. Coverage is continuous, so there is always a trained, attentive person in the home. Families do not have to choose facility placement to get full-time support.

Continuity is especially important in memory care, because someone living with dementia depends on familiar faces and predictable rhythms. We work toward a stable primary care team and limit unnecessary changes so your loved one is not reorienting to a new person every shift.

What is memory care?
Memory care is a type of non-medical home care built specifically for adults living with Alzheimer’s, dementia, or related cognitive change. It combines daily living help, structured engagement, safety supervision, and companionship.

How is memory care different from regular home care?
Memory care is shaped around the realities of cognitive decline. Caregivers use specific communication techniques, lean on routine, and pay closer attention to safety and behavioral cues than general home care typically requires.
